Transaction 1df33c78968886e36a8e085c7dacfa89d312a925d595b4bbc5d60b57673917d6
1 Input
1 Output
-
1df33c78968886e36a8e085c7dacfa89d312a925d595b4bbc5d60b57673917d6:0
- value
- 251680
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c092fe63084d64da91bed26412928e8be6015dc OP_EQUALVERIFY OP_CHECKSIG
- address
- 17w3MuoiYMRhyWn1oLToB8p4iXp94M4ENS